How Can Seniors Prepare for the New Era of Wealth Transfer?
The impending wealth transfer from baby boomers to their heirs is a hot topic that demands attention. As seniors, it's essential to recognize the importance of preparing for this significant financial shift. Here's how you can ensure your assets are transferred smoothly and in a way that aligns with your wishes:
Start with a Solid Estate Plan: An estate plan is more than just a will; it's a comprehensive strategy that includes directives on how you want your assets handled after you're gone. This plan can encompass everything from trusts to health care directives. It's your roadmap for the future, ensuring your legacy is managed according to your desires.
Engage in Strategic Tax Planning: Taxes can significantly impact the wealth you pass on. Engaging in strategic tax planning helps minimize the tax burden on your heirs, ensuring they receive more of your hard-earned wealth. This might include strategies like gifting assets during your lifetime or setting up tax-efficient trusts.
Consider Life Insurance: Life insurance can be a powerful tool in estate planning, providing liquidity to pay estate taxes, debts, and other expenses, thereby preserving the value of the estate for your heirs. It's a way to protect your legacy from being eroded by unexpected costs.
Investment Management: Proper management of your investments is crucial, especially as you aim to pass on wealth. Ensuring your portfolio is aligned with your long-term goals can mean the difference between a legacy that lasts generations and one that dwindles quickly.
Open Communication with Heirs: Perhaps one of the most overlooked aspects of preparing for wealth transfer is open communication with those who will inherit your assets. Discussing your plans, wishes, and the details of your estate plan can prevent misunderstandings and ensure a smoother transition of assets.
The new era of wealth transfer requires careful planning and foresight. By taking steps now to prepare, you can ensure that your legacy is preserved and passed on according to your wishes. What Strategies Can Seniors Use to Make Their Portfolio More Tax Efficient?
Making your portfolio tax-efficient is a key part of senior wealth management. This means arranging your investments in a way that keeps your tax bill as low as possible. We'll look at a few strategies that can help you do just that, without stepping over into the complex world of tax law.
Consider Municipal Bonds: Municipal bonds can be a great option for seniors. The interest earned on these bonds is often exempt from federal income tax and, in some cases, state and local taxes as well. This makes them an attractive choice for those in higher tax brackets.
Opt for Tax-Deferred Accounts: Utilizing tax-deferred accounts like IRAs and 401(k)s can significantly reduce your tax burden in the present, pushing it off until you withdraw the money in retirement when you might be in a lower tax bracket.
Harvest Tax Losses: This strategy involves selling investments that are at a loss and then using those losses to offset any capital gains tax. It's a useful technique for managing taxes, especially in volatile markets where some investments might not perform as expected.
Use Dividend-Paying Stocks Wisely: Dividends can provide a steady income, but they're also taxed. Qualified dividends, however, are taxed at the lower long-term capital gains rate rather than your ordinary income tax rate. Investing in stocks that pay qualified dividends can thus be more tax-efficient.
Gift Wisely: Gifting assets to family members in lower tax brackets can also be a tax-efficient strategy. This can help reduce the size of your estate, potentially lowering estate taxes, while also helping your beneficiaries financially.
Consider Roth Conversions: Converting a traditional IRA to a Roth IRA can also be a strategic move for some seniors. You'll pay taxes on the conversion, but withdrawals from a Roth IRA are tax-free in retirement. This can be particularly beneficial if you expect to be in a higher tax bracket in the future.
These strategies, among others, can help seniors manage their portfolios in a tax-efficient manner. However, it's crucial to tailor these strategies to your specific financial situation. How Do Investment Approaches Vary for Senior Wealth Management Solutions?
Investment strategies for seniors often take a turn from the more aggressive tactics employed in younger years to focus on preserving capital and generating steady, reliable income. This shift is crucial for ensuring that your golden years are as golden as they should be, with less stress about financial markets and more about enjoying life. Let’s explore how these investment approaches morph as you transition into retirement.
Shift Towards Income-Generating Investments: As seniors prioritize stability over high growth, investments such as dividend-paying stocks, bonds, and annuities become more appealing. These options can provide a consistent income stream, which is vital for covering living expenses when the regular paychecks stop.
Increased Focus on Asset Allocation: The right mix of stocks, bonds, and other investments is crucial for managing risk in retirement. Seniors often benefit from a more conservative portfolio that leans heavily towards bonds and other fixed-income securities. However, it's important to maintain some level of growth-oriented investments to counteract inflation over the long term.
Utilizing Annuities for Guaranteed Income: Annuities can be a polarizing topic in wealth management, but they offer undeniable benefits for some retirees. Providing a guaranteed income stream for life, they can serve as a financial safety net, ensuring that you won’t outlive your savings.
Consideration of Health Care Costs: A senior wealth management solution is incomplete without addressing potential health care costs. Long-term care insurance and investments in health savings accounts (HSAs) can mitigate the risk of healthcare expenses depleting your savings.
Estate and Legacy Planning: Seniors often shift their focus towards how their wealth will be distributed in the future. This can involve setting up trusts, making charitable donations, and other strategies that ensure their wealth supports the causes and people they care about most.
Each of these investment strategies requires careful consideration of your personal financial situation and retirement goals.
